The Van of Justice
The Van of Justice is a chaotic action-simulation game that blends physics-based chaos with dark humor. Players step into the role of "J," a student seeking revenge against bullies at Tooner High School in San Francisco, 2005. The game features realistic ragdoll physics, allowing players to hurl objects, break furniture, and exploit environmental chaos. The core loop revolves around fulfilling "punishment contracts" offered by J, who rewards players with cash based on the severity of the bullying incidents they resolve. From school hallways to classrooms, every interaction—whether witnessing a fight or hearing loud breathing—triggers potential retaliation. Teachers and the principal aren’t spared either; sending them to J’s police van unlocks extra payouts. The narrative leans into themes of systemic abuse, with J positioning himself as an anti-hero delivering twisted justice.
